### Audit item 12 — Dep graph visualizer

Confirm the Twinevine dependency graph visualizer is pulling from the live lockfile, not last quarter's snapshot (yes, that happened). Support team: if customers report stale edges, check the refresh job before filing a bug. Evidence of the last successful refresh should be attached and signed off by:

approver of tawip-bagap = Holdor Silath

FAQ: How do I read the fleet fuel-usage report in Haulstone? The report aggregates per-vehicle burn rates nightly; plugin authors get read-only access via the reporting API scope. Totals are litres, normalized to depot timezone. Missing rows usually mean telemetry lag — wait one cycle before flagging. Custom columns require the extended scope request form. Exports older than 90 days come from cold storage and can take an hour. To unlock archived exports, enter the recovery passphrase shown below.

recovery phrase for fajeg-kawep: druix-gorius-briax-ulaeth-fraox-lammir-pelox-jormir-pelwyn-julir

Night-shift staff: Floor 4 of the Tellhaven Building opens this week. After 21:00, access is via the rear stairwell only; the lifts are locked out overnight during the settling period. Complete a walk-through of the new floor once per shift and log it. The stairwell keypad accepts the code below.

badge for yahop-fawep: bdg-XBKXI-68071

Step 7 — Date localization rollout for Pellwick. Verify that the locale bundles generated from the Ormsley formatting tables pass the round-trip tests for all 41 supported regions, paying particular attention to non-Gregorian calendar fallbacks. Once QA confirms parity with the staging snapshot, package the locale bundles for distribution. Sign the resulting package with the deploy key shown below.

signing key of bajop-hahag = bky13_yLSJStjSXhzxg

## 2.8.0 — Changed defaults

Heads up: PingWell's reminder job now sends the first nudge 48 hours before the appointment instead of 24, and retries bounce twice instead of five times. Patients at the Marleybrook clinics were getting spammed, so we tightened things. If pages fire about skipped reminders, check the new windows first. The job now ships with these defaults.

settings of fahag-haduf:
[ulaox]
port = 8443
region = south-2
host = ulaox.lumiccorp.internal
timeout_ms = 500
retries = 8